Irish Green Building Council

2017-05-04

Intent: For 18 months, the IGBC conducted a comprehensive consultation process across the country to co-design an ambitious national renovation strategy for Ireland - see www.buildupon.eu/ireland for further details. This led to the publication of a final set of recommendations in Feb. 2017 - http://buildupon.eu/wp-content/uploads/2015/09/IGBC-BUILD-Upon-Final-Web-24.02.17-1.pdf. Several meetings with politicians & senior civil servants took place to ensure these recommendations are taken into account.

Details: Ireland's National Renovation Strategy V.2 - Under the Energy Efficiency Directive (article 4), Ireland (DCCAE) is due to publish an updated version of its national renovation strategy by 30.04.2017.

Officials: Ali Grehan, Celine Reilly

Methods: All members of the Oireachtas Joint Committees on Communications, Climate Action and Environment and on Housing, Planning, Community and Local Government - Membership were invited to attend the launch of the final set of recommendations in Dublin on 23 February 2017. Three of them attended this launch: Deputy Eamon Ryan TD, Senator Victor Boyhan and Senator Grace O'Sullivan. - Event / Reception, Meetings on this topic took place with Eamon Ryan TD on 27 January Timmy Dooley TD on 23 February. - Meeting, Minister Sean Canney TD was one of the keynote speakers at the launch of the final set of recommendations on 23 February 2017 - Event / Reception
